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Bootle New Strand to Strawberry Hill start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Bootle New Strand to Strawberry Hill start from £79.80 one way, or £114.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Bootle New Strand to Strawberry Hill are available for £176.50 one way, or £353.00 return

Facilities and Services at Bootle New Strand

At Bootle New Strand, travelers can purchase and collect tickets from the Ticket Office, which operates daily with extended hours from early morning until midnight. Smartcard services are available, adding to the convenience, though there are no ticket vending machines on-site. The station is equipped with an induction loop to support those with hearing impairments.

While the station doesn’t have the luxuries of a waiting room or first-class lounge, seating is available. Passengers will find no restroom facilities, but those in need of assistance can take advantage of staff help points and customer service offerings. Luggage storage and refreshment options are limited, with only a news agent present.

Access and Assistance

In terms of accessibility, Bootle New Strand station shines with step-free access across all areas, although some ramps are steep. Passengers can also find ramps for train access, ensuring smooth transitions. Assistance for travelers with mobility impairments is available, with one accessible parking space and dedicated set-down/pick-up points.

For cyclists, the station provides 32 spaces in bicycle stands and racks, with free secure storage access, although it lacks facilities for cycle hire. CCTV ensures added security for your bikes.

Onward Travel Options

Bootle New Strand is well-connected to other transportation links, making it easy to continue your journey. If rail services are temporarily unavailable, a rail replacement service is accessible from Washington Parade nearby. Although there's no taxi rank, travelers can find further transport information through Merseytravel or call the Traveline for assistance.

For air travelers, Liverpool John Lennon Airport is the nearest choice. Convenient combined rail and bus tickets can be purchased from any Merseyrail station. Simply ask for "Liverpool John Lennon Airport" when buying your ticket to include the 86A or 80A bus ride from Liverpool South Parkway station to the airport.

Facilities and Amenities

Strawberry Hill is a station where practicality meets a touch of historic charm. Travelers can purchase tickets and collect them via the available ticket machines. Open from early morning, the ticket office is manned every day of the week, though hours are shorter during the weekends. Ticket machines are equipped to handle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, ensuring accessibility for all.

Platforms are fitted with accessible ticket machines and customer help points, though it is important to note that there might be no staff assistance at the station. However, the presence of smartcard validators makes entry and exit straightforward for regular commuters using contactless smartcards.

Although the waiting room is currently under refurbishment, there's a seating area on Platform 2 where you can relax until your train arrives. For those in need of a caffeine fix or a quick snack, the station features a coffee shop on Platform 2, providing a delightful pause in a busy day. While the station lacks toilets and baby-changing facilities, its clean and open environment compensates for these limitations.

Onward Travel Options

Strawberry Hill station is perfectly positioned for those needing onward travel services. For routes disrupted by rail issues, there is a well-organized rail replacement service with specific bus stops designated for travelers between Teddington and Twickenham. Not to forget, a dedicated taxi office is conveniently located on Platform 2, allowing for easy planning for further travel. Bus services connect the station to local destinations, with more details accessible in printable format to aid in planning your journey.
